Courtyard Music at The Clink - July | The Newsport

Courtyard Music at The Clink -Tango Special July 7

The Clink's Courtyard Music happens the first Sunday of every month from May to October. On July 7, it's a Tango Special, with Kirtley Leigh (violin), Chris Burcin (accordion), and Gianni and Elena Sabaini (dancers). Pull up a seat in the 1940’s Buenos Aires barrios, and make sure you're wearing dancing shoes!
